Transaction 38394335ae2e1cc3946205b94a82464ee752207b1efdeaf5a555a320f95fb79b
1 Input
1 Output
-
38394335ae2e1cc3946205b94a82464ee752207b1efdeaf5a555a320f95fb79b:0
- value
- 85014
- script pubkey
- OP_0 OP_PUSHBYTES_20 645f888f5cb8cf7674bcb36dfb2993b7beda6c3d
- address
- bc1qv30c3r6uhr8hva9ukdklk2vnk7ld5mpawzcvfd